检索规则说明:AND代表“并且”;OR代表“或者”;NOT代表“不包含”;(注意必须大写,运算符两边需空一格)
检 索 范 例 :范例一: (K=图书馆学 OR K=情报学) AND A=范并思 范例二:J=计算机应用与软件 AND (U=C++ OR U=Basic) NOT M=Visual
作 者:李晓宇[1] 王宇英[1] 周兴社[1] 梁东方[1]
出 处:《系统仿真学报》2014年第3期631-637,共7页Journal of System Simulation
基 金:国家863项目(2011AA010102)
摘 要:仿真建模作为信息物理融合系统(Cyber-Physical System,CPS)开发的重要支撑,在CPS领域得到广泛应用,CPS与传统的嵌入式系统有很大的不同,不仅系统规模更加庞大,系统异质性更加明显,而且具有网络化开放性、计算过程与物理过程融合、时空特性鲜明等特点,这给CPS仿真建模带来了很大的挑战。针对CPS计算-物理深度融合的问题,结合CPS典型实例月球车系统应用需求,设计了月球车的CPS化架构,在Rhapsody环境中,建立了系统的静态结构图和动态行为图,采用模型转换技术,把Simulink建立的系统物理连续动态模型导入到月球车UML模型,基于实时性实现了CPS系统计算实体与物理实体融合的仿真建模,最后对融合模型进行了仿真,仿真结果满足系统需求,这对于CPS仿真建模和CPS系统开发具有重要意义。Simulation modeling is widely used in the field of CPS as an important back-up, but it is facing the problem how to realize the integrations of computation and physical processes. Compared with traditional embedded system, CPS has a much larger scale, and system heterogeneity is more obvious, as well as with the features of network openness, deep integrations of computation and physical processes and distinct spatial and temporal characteristics. For the problem of how to realize the integrations of computation and physical processes, a deep research was done. Combined with requirements of the Lunar Rover system, the system architecture was designed. Depending on use-cases, the static structure diagrams and dynamic behavior diagrams of the system were established in rhapsody, and then the simulink model which represents the continuous dynamic model of the physical entities was added to the uml model, implement integration of heterogeneous model based on real-time. At last, the simulation verification was carried out and the simulation result meets system requirements. This has an important meaning for CPS simulation modeling and CPS system development.
关 键 词:CPS仿真建模 UML SIMULINK 计算-物理融合 实时性
分 类 号:TP391.9[自动化与计算机技术—计算机应用技术]
正在载入数据...
正在载入数据...
正在载入数据...
正在载入数据...
正在载入数据...
正在载入数据...
正在载入数据...
正在链接到云南高校图书馆文献保障联盟下载...
云南高校图书馆联盟文献共享服务平台 版权所有©
您的IP:216.73.216.225